Description
ChEBI: A 1,4-benzoquinone that is substituted at positions 2 and 5 have been replaced by aziridin-1-yl groups and at positions 3 and 6 by (ethoxycarbonyl)amino groups.
Diaziquone is a 1,4-benzoquinone that is substituted at positions 2 and 5 have been replaced by aziridin-1-yl groups and at positions 3 and 6 by (ethoxycarbonyl)amino groups. It has a role as an antineoplastic agent and an alkylating agent. It is a carbamate ester, a member of aziridines, an enamine and a member of 1,4-benzoquinones.|Diaziquone is a water-soluble, synthetic aziridinylbenzoquinone with potential antineoplastic activity. Bioactivation of aziridinylbenzoquinone RH1 occurs through the two-electron reduction of the quinone to the hydroquinone by the two-electron quinone reductase DT-diaphorase (DTD). The resultant hydroquinone selectively alkylates and cross-links DNA at the 5'-GNC-3' sequence, inihibiting DNA replication, inducing apoptosis, and inhibiting tumor cell proliferation. DTD is over-expressed in many tumors relative to normal tissue, including lung, colon, breast and liver tumors.

Bulk: A sample stored at 60 °C in the dark for 30 days showed < 2% decomposition (HPLC). Solution: A sample in 5% DMA (1mg/mL) showed 18% decomposition after 8 hours at room temperature. (HPLC)
